Instagram Emerges as Top Platform for Modern Dating, AI Assistant Data Reveals
In a significant shift from traditional dating apps, social media platforms, particularly Instagram, are becoming the go-to destination for individuals seeking romantic connections. Recent data from Rizz, an AI-powered dating assistant, highlights this trend, showcasing Instagram’s growing prominence in the modern dating landscape.
According to Rizz’s analysis, Instagram has surpassed conventional dating apps as the primary platform for initiating and nurturing potential relationships. The image-sharing app’s dual functionality as both a social network and a means of personal expression has contributed to its rising popularity among daters.
Rizz, a newly launched digital dating coach, offers users personalized assistance in crafting responses for social media interactions. The AI-powered tool, which charges $10 per month, has gained traction among young adults aged 18 to 28. By analyzing user data, Rizz has observed a substantial increase in Instagram screenshots uploaded to its platform, further cementing Instagram’s position as a key player in the dating scene.
The data insights provided by Rizz reveal that while other platforms such as Snapchat and traditional dating apps still play a role in dating conversations, Instagram has emerged as the primary destination for romantic pursuits. This trend reflects a broader shift in how people approach dating and relationship formation in the digital age.
Instagram’s evolution into a platform for both initiating and deepening relationships has been noted by relationship experts. Success stories of couples who met through the app are becoming increasingly common, with Rizz’s technology able to track the source of these interactions.
In response to this trend, Rizz is developing Instagram-specific features to better assist users in navigating the platform for dating purposes. Meanwhile, Instagram itself has introduced new features, such as story comments, which enhance user interaction and potentially facilitate romantic connections.
The shift from dating apps to Instagram can be attributed to several factors. Critics argue that traditional dating apps often provide excessive upfront information, potentially hindering organic relationship development. In contrast, Instagram allows for a more natural progression of relationships through shared interests and moments, mirroring real-life interactions more closely.
As social media continues to reshape the dating landscape, Instagram’s role as a matchmaker is likely to grow, presenting both opportunities and challenges for those seeking romance in the digital age.
